Qual è l'uso di _layout Cshtml in MVC?
Qual è l'uso di _layout Cshtml in MVC?

Video: Qual è l'uso di _layout Cshtml in MVC?

Video: Qual è l'uso di _layout Cshtml in MVC?
Video: (#8) Layout file explanation | _Layout.cshtml in .NET 6| ASP MVC .NET 6 C# Tutorial for beginners 2024, Novembre
Anonim

Il Disposizione vista contiene parti comuni di un'interfaccia utente. È lo stesso della pagina master dei moduli web ASP. NET. _ViewStart. cshtml il file può essere Usato per specificare il percorso di disposizione pagina, che a sua volta sarà applicabile a tutte le viste della cartella e della sua sottocartella.

Inoltre, cos'è _layout Cshtml in MVC?

cshtml " nella cartella "Condiviso". Il file " _Disposizione . cshtml " rappresenta il disposizione di ogni pagina dell'applicazione. Fare clic con il pulsante destro del mouse sulla cartella condivisa in Esplora soluzioni, quindi andare alla voce "Aggiungi" e fare clic su "Visualizza". Ora la vista è stata creata.

Allo stesso modo, qual è l'uso di RenderBody in MVC? RenderBody . RenderBody viene chiamato per eseguire il rendering del contenuto di una vista figlio. Qualsiasi contenuto su detta vista che non si trova in una sezione @ sarà reso da RenderBody . Utilizzando la vista Layout sopra, ciò significa che tutto il contenuto in una vista figlio verrà visualizzato all'interno del file.

Allo stesso modo ci si potrebbe chiedere, qual è l'uso di _ViewStart Cshtml in MVC?

_Viewstart . cshtml è Usato per posizionare la logica dell'interfaccia utente comune tra le viste nella cartella, dove si trova. Ciò significa che le viste in una singola cartella che sta avendo _Viewstart . cshtml sarà reso insieme ad esso.

Come funziona _layout Cshtml?

cshtml file, che interessa tutte le pagine di contenuto nella cartella in cui si trova è posizionato e tutte le sottocartelle. Per impostazione predefinita, il disposizione file è posizionato nella cartella Pagine/Condiviso, ma Potere essere posizionato ovunque nella struttura della cartella dell'applicazione.

Consigliato: